When deciding between FOREX.com and Exness for online trading, it’s essential to consider their regulatory standing and trustworthiness. FOREX.com, established in 1999, is publicly traded, giving it a layer of transparency and accountability. It holds a remarkable ForexBrokers.com Trust Score of 99, indicating a high level of trust. This broker boasts 7 Tier-1 licenses, signifying strong regulatory oversight, and an additional Tier-2 license. While it is not a bank, its extensive licensing makes it one of the more reliable choices for traders.
Meanwhile, Exness, which began operations in 2008, is not publicly traded. It holds a ForexBrokers.com Trust Score of 81, which categorizes it as a trusted broker. Exness has 2 Tier-1 licenses and 3 Tier-2 licenses, confirming its adherence to regulatory standards. Like FOREX.com, Exness is not a bank, but with fewer top-tier regulatory licenses and the difference in trust scores, traders might find FOREX.com to be the more secure option of the two.

Comparing commissions and fees, both FOREX.com and Exness offer commission-free accounts with wider spreads and commission-based accounts with tighter spreads. FOREX.com is rated 4.5/5 stars and ranks #14 of 63 for Commissions and Fees on ForexBrokers.com, while Exness is rated 4/5 stars and ranks #36 of 63. Your actual costs will depend on the account you choose, your platform needs, and how much you trade each month.
FOREX.com’s Standard account (the only option for MetaTrader users) carries higher spreads, with typical EUR/USD at about 1.4 pips in the U.S. (July 2023). Outside the U.S., average EUR/USD spreads were about 0.74 in July 2023. The newer RAW account offers much tighter typical EUR/USD spreads near 0.13 pips (Feb 2024) plus a $7 per standard lot commission ($3.5 per side), and includes volume-based rebates of $2–$9 per million. For many U.S. traders doing less than $50 million in monthly volume, the all-in cost on the RAW account ends up similar to the Standard account; very high-volume traders (over $2 billion per month) can achieve much lower effective costs.
Exness structures pricing by account type. Standard Cent and Standard are commission-free with higher spreads and use market execution. The Pro account tightens spreads and lets you choose instant or market execution. Commission-based options include Zero Spread (market execution) with a $0.05 per-trade commission and Raw with up to $7 per round-turn lot ($3.5 per side). The Zero Spread and Raw accounts aim for minimal spreads; both use market execution and have a 30% margin call trigger, with no leverage or stop-out restrictions on these tiers.

Comparing the range of investments at FOREX.com vs Exness: both let you trade forex as CFDs or spot. FOREX.com offers far more markets overall, with about 5,500 tradeable symbols, while Exness lists about 209. If your focus is strictly currencies, Exness edges ahead with 96 forex pairs versus FOREX.com’s 80. Neither broker lets you buy exchange-traded stocks on U.S. or international exchanges (they don’t offer actual shares).
For crypto, both support cryptocurrency derivatives but not direct, delivered coins. One practical difference is social features: Exness offers copy trading; FOREX.com does not. Reflecting its broader lineup, FOREX.com is rated 5 stars and ranks #7 of 63 brokers for Range of Investments on ForexBrokers.com, while Exness holds 3.5 stars and ranks #56. Choose FOREX.com for the widest selection of markets, or Exness if you want more forex pairs and built-in copy trading.

FOREX.com vs Exness: both forex brokers offer free demo (paper) trading, in-house proprietary platforms, Windows desktop downloads, and web-based platforms. Each supports MetaTrader 4 (MT4) and MetaTrader 5 (MT5), and both let you place trades directly from charts. The key difference is copy trading—Exness offers it, while FOREX.com does not.
For trading platforms and tools, ForexBrokers.com rates FOREX.com at 5 stars and ranks it #7 out of 63 brokers, while Exness earns 4 stars and ranks #26. If platform depth and overall tool quality are your priorities, FOREX.com has the edge. If copy trading matters to you, Exness is the better fit.

When comparing the mobile trading apps of FOREX.com and Exness, both brokers offer applications for iPhone and Android users that come equipped with essential features such as price alerts and the ability to draw trendlines on charts. However, FOREX.com edges out with an impressive 88 technical studies available for charting, compared to Exness, which offers 35. Additionally, FOREX.com's app supports watchlist symbol syncing, meaning any changes you make to your watchlists on the mobile app are automatically reflected in your online account, ensuring seamless management of your investments across platforms. In contrast, Exness does not provide this feature.
Both platforms allow you to view multiple time frames and create watchlists with real-time quotes, though FOREX.com offers the advantage of automatically saving any chart drawings you make, a feature that is absent in Exness's app. These advantages contribute to FOREX.com receiving a 5-star rating for its mobile trading app and ranking 3rd out of 63 brokers in the Mobile Trading Apps category according to ForexBrokers.com. Meanwhile, Exness garners a 4-star rating and holds the 26th spot, showcasing the extra attention to detail and user-friendly experience that FOREX.com provides to its mobile users.

When comparing market research at online brokers FOREX.com and Exness, both deliver the essentials. Each provides daily market commentary and forex news from top-tier sources such as Bloomberg, Reuters, or Dow Jones. You’ll also find Trading Central tools, a sentiment gauge showing long/short positions, and a global economic calendar. Neither broker includes Autochartist, TipRanks, or Acuity Trading’s Signal Centre.
Independent ratings from ForexBrokers.com show a clear gap: FOREX.com earns 4.5/5 stars for Research and ranks #9 out of 63 brokers, while Exness scores 3.5/5 and ranks #42. If research quality and breadth are priorities, FOREX.com edges out Exness, though both cover the key bases with timely news, daily insights, Trading Central analytics, and sentiment data.

Comparing FOREX.com vs Exness for beginner education: Both brokers host monthly online educational webinars and each offers at least 10 beginner videos, plus additional advanced videos as you progress. However, it’s not specified whether either broker provides a searchable archive of past webinars, an investor dictionary with 50+ terms, or if they meet a confirmed threshold of 10+ total forex/CFD educational pieces beyond the videos noted.
For third‑party ratings, FOREX.com stands out with 4.5/5 stars and a #4 education ranking out of 63 brokers on ForexBrokers.com, while Exness is rated 3.5/5 stars and ranks #47. If you want a stronger track record and wide video coverage for beginners, FOREX.com is the safer bet. Exness still delivers monthly webinars and beginner-friendly videos, but check each broker’s site directly if you need a webinar archive or an investing dictionary.
